See LICENSE.TXT for details. // //===----------------------------------------------------------------------===// // /// @file This file declares the MachineConstantPool class which is an abstract /// constant pool to keep track of constants referenced by a function. // //===----------------------------------------------------------------------===// #ifndef LLVM_CODEGEN_MACHINECONSTANTPOOL_H #define LLVM_CODEGEN_MACHINECONSTANTPOOL_H #include #include namespace llvm { class Constant; class TargetData; /// This class is a data container for one entry in a MachineConstantPool. /// It contains a pointer to the value and an offset from the start of /// the constant pool. /// @brief An entry in a MachineConstantPool struct MachineConstantPoolEntry { Constant *Val; ///< The constant itself. unsigned Offset; ///< The offset of the constant from the start of the pool. MachineConstantPoolEntry(Constant *V, unsigned O) : Val(V), Offset(O) {} }; /// The MachineConstantPool class keeps track of constants referenced by a /// function which must be spilled to memory. This is used for constants which /// are unable to be used directly as operands to instructions, which typically /// include floating point and large integer constants. /// /// Instructions reference the address of these constant pool constants through /// the use of MO_ConstantPoolIndex values. When emitting assembly or machine /// code, these virtual address references are converted to refer to the /// address of the function constant pool values. /// @brief The machine constant pool. class MachineConstantPool { const TargetData *TD; ///< The machine's TargetData. unsigned PoolAlignment; ///< The alignment for the pool. std::vector Constants; ///< The pool of constants. public: /// @brief The only constructor. MachineConstantPool(const TargetData *td) : TD(td), PoolAlignment(1) {} /// getConstantPoolAlignment - Return the log2 of the alignment required by /// the whole constant pool, of which the first element must be aligned. unsigned getConstantPoolAlignment() const { return PoolAlignment; } /// getConstantPoolIndex - Create a new entry in the constant pool or return /// an existing one. User must specify an alignment in bytes for the object. unsigned getConstantPoolIndex(Constant *C, unsigned Alignment); /// isEmpty - Return true if this constant pool contains no constants. bool isEmpty() const { return Constants.empty(); } const std::vector &getConstants() const { return Constants; } /// print - Used by the MachineFunction printer to print information about /// constant pool objects. Implemented in MachineFunction.cpp /// void print(std::ostream &OS) const; /// dump - Call print(std::cerr) to be called from the debugger. /// void dump() const; }; } // End llvm namespace #endif
